Elevating Phone Marketing: Retaining Top Clients and Energizing Teams
In the competitive landscape of modern business, retaining high-value clients is often more cost-effective than acquiring new ones. Simultaneously, ensuring the sales and marketing teams remain motivated and high-performing is crucial. This is where strategic phone marketing shines, by focusing on phone marketing for high-value client retention through personalized, proactive engagement, and by leveraging gamification of phone marketing to engage and empower your team. These two interconnected strategies create a powerful synergy, leading to enhanced customer loyalty and a more dynamic, results-driven workforce.
High-value clients represent a significant portion of a company's revenue shop and often serve as brand advocates. Phone marketing, when executed thoughtfully, is an unparalleled tool for nurturing these relationships and ensuring their continued loyalty.
Firstly, proactive, personalized check-ins. Rather than waiting for a high-value client to contact with an issue, proactive outreach demonstrates genuine care and attention. Regular, scheduled phone calls (e.g., quarterly or bi-annually) from a dedicated account manager or senior representative allow for a personalized discussion about their evolving needs, upcoming challenges, and satisfaction with existing services. These calls are not sales pitches but relationship-building exercises aimed at understanding and anticipating client needs, fostering a sense of partnership.
Secondly, exclusive insights and value delivery. High-value clients appreciate receiving privileged information and strategic advice. Phone calls offer an ideal medium to deliver this.
